The principle relies on the hierarchy of controls, where hazard avoidance and rigorous adherence to standard operating procedures (SOPs) minimize the probability of electrical contact. The body acts as a parallel path for current in the event of an insulation failure or accidental touch, characterized by Ohm's Law I=RbodyV. Since V can be high and Rbody is relatively low under wet or grounded conditions, the resulting current I can easily exceed the fibrillatory threshold, necessitating constant caution.
Always assume equipment is live unless proven de-energized and tested.
Use LOTO (Lockout/Tagout) procedures for maintenance.
Rubber-insulated gloves and PPE (Personal Protective Equipment) are mandatory.
Maintain appropriate clearance distances as per NEC or IS standards.
